What I Look For Before Buying
Before I choose a red light therapy device, I focus on a few important things:
- Wavelengths: I look for devices that use red light around 630–660 nm and near-infrared light around 810–850 nm, since these are commonly used for deeper tissue support.
- Coverage Area: For shoulder pain, I prefer a device that can cover a larger area or a flexible wrap that fits around the shoulder well.
- Power Output: I check that the device has enough intensity to reach deeper muscle tissue without feeling weak or ineffective.
- Ease of Use: I want something simple to position on my shoulder, especially if I need to use it daily.
- Portability: If I travel or move around a lot, I like a lightweight and compact option.
- Safety Features: I always check for automatic shutoff, eye protection guidance, and quality construction.
Best Types of Red Light Therapy Devices for Shoulder Pain
From my experience researching these products, I found that different device styles work better for different needs:
- Light Panels: I like these when I want to treat a broader area, especially if my shoulder pain spreads into my upper back or neck.
- Wraps and Pads: These are my favorite for targeted shoulder treatment because they fit closely around the joint.
- Handheld Devices: I use these when I want to focus on a specific sore spot, though they may take longer to cover the full shoulder.
- Combination Devices: These give me flexibility if I want both broad and targeted treatment options.

How I Use Red Light Therapy for Shoulder Pain
I usually follow a simple routine:
- I place the device directly over the painful shoulder area.
- I use it for the recommended session time, often around 10 to 20 minutes.
- I stay consistent, using it several times a week or as directed.
- I combine it with stretching, rest, and good posture for better results.
Consistency matters a lot to me. I’ve found that red light therapy works best when I use it regularly instead of expecting instant relief.
